For business casual men can wear trousers slacks khakis button downs polos or sport coats. Avoid wearing polo shirts to an interview even if they are acceptable for the job in question. These days business casual offices typically expect you to wear a button up shirt tucked into chinos or slacks any dress pant that s more formal than chinos.
